Understanding Hymenoplasty
Hymenoplasty is a surgical procedure aimed at reconstructing or repairing the hymen, a thin membrane located at the vaginal opening. This procedure is often sought for cultural, religious, or personal reasons. In Limerick, as in many parts of the world, the demand for hymenoplasty has been on the rise. Types of Hymenoplasty Procedures
There are two primary types of hymenoplasty procedures: reconstructive hymenoplasty and restorative hymenoplasty. Reconstructive hymenoplasty involves creating a new hymen using surgical techniques, while restorative hymenoplasty focuses on repairing an existing hymen. The choice between these two procedures depends on the individual's specific needs and the condition of their hymen. FAQ
Q: Is hymenoplasty a safe procedure?
A: Hymenoplasty is generally considered a safe procedure when performed by a qualified and experienced surgeon. However, like any surgical procedure, it carries some risks, including infection and complications related to anesthesia. It is important to discuss these risks with your surgeon before proceeding.
Q: How long is the recovery period after hymenoplasty?
A: The recovery period can vary depending on the individual and the specific procedure performed. Generally, patients can expect to resume normal activities within a few weeks. However, it is important to follow your surgeon's post-operative instructions to ensure proper healing.
Q: Can hymenoplasty be performed on minors?
A: Hymenoplasty is typically not performed on minors due to ethical and legal considerations. The procedure is generally recommended for adults who are fully informed about the implications and risks.
Q: Will hymenoplasty affect my ability to have children?
A: Hymenoplasty does not affect a woman's ability to have children. The procedure is focused on the hymen and does not impact the reproductive organs.
